#ba1735 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ba1735 is composed of 72.9% red, 9% green and 20.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 87.6% magenta, 71.5% yellow and 27.1% black. It has a hue angle of 349 degrees, a saturation of 78% and a lightness of 41%. #ba1735 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ff2e6a with #750000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0033.

#ba1735 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ba1735 has RGB values of R:186, G:23, B:53 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.88, Y:0.72,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 12195637.
| Hex triplet | ba1735 | #ba1735 |
|---|---|---|
| RGB Decimal | 186, 23, 53 | rgb(186,23,53) |
| RGB Percent | 72.9, 9, 20.8 | rgb(72.9%,9%,20.8%) |
| CMYK | 0, 88, 72, 27 | |
| HSL | 349°, 78, 41 | hsl(349,78%,41%) |
| HSV (or HSB) | 349°, 87.6, 72.9 | |
| Web Safe | cc0033 | #cc0033 |
| CIE-LAB | 40.1, 61.415, 27.911 |
|---|---|
| XYZ | 21.2, 11.312, 4.435 |
| xyY | 0.574, 0.306, 11.312 |
| CIE-LCH | 40.1, 67.459, 24.44 |
| CIE-LUV | 40.1, 113.372, 15.779 |
| Hunter-Lab | 33.633, 53.657, 15.724 |
| Binary | 10111010, 00010111, 00110101 |

Shades and Tints of #ba1735
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0103 is the darkest color, while #fef9f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#ba1735
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6a6768 is the less saturated color, while #ca072b is the most saturated one.
